ios极光推送配置应用修改bundleID
2018-01-30 16:11
1496 查看
极光推送iOS配置鉴权后,本质上BundleID是不允许修改的,但是若必须要修改,则需要给官网发送邮件(support@jpush.cn),清空原有iOSbundleID,然后再重新配置鉴权。
关于清空 iOS BundleID 或 Android 包名的说明:根据说明,确认是否需要清空!
此时清空 iOS 证书(或修改 Android 包名)将会影响到之前的所有用户收不到推送,而且旧 Bundle ID(旧包名)对应的统计数据将无法移植到新 Bundle ID(新包名)。
苹果根据 Bundle ID 区分应用,Bundle ID 不同,就会当成不同应用,你 Bundle ID 变更,以前的用户都没法进行升级操作,除非卸载重装。Android 同理。
建议做法:
新建应用,上传新证书。
(应用详情-点编辑-有删除应用按钮,可以根据需求删除或保留旧应用)
若在了解该风险后,依旧确认修改,提供以下信息
说明自己已了解修改包名或清空 Bundle ID 所带来的风险,并仍决定修改包名或清空 Bundle ID。
极光官网应用详情截图(用于确认应用,避免误清)
极光官网个人账号 - 个人信息截图(用于确认身份)
应用的 AppKey (粘贴文本)
说明你要清空 iOS 的 Bundle ID 还是修改 Android 的包名(二者互不影响)
Android 包名不支持直接清空,只能修改
所以如果是修改 Android 的包名,请提供你将要重新设置的包名是什么
iOS 在我们清空 Bundle ID 后,你们可以自己重新上传正确的证书,即可得到正确的 Bundle ID
关于清空 iOS BundleID 或 Android 包名的说明:根据说明,确认是否需要清空!
此时清空 iOS 证书(或修改 Android 包名)将会影响到之前的所有用户收不到推送,而且旧 Bundle ID(旧包名)对应的统计数据将无法移植到新 Bundle ID(新包名)。
苹果根据 Bundle ID 区分应用,Bundle ID 不同,就会当成不同应用,你 Bundle ID 变更,以前的用户都没法进行升级操作,除非卸载重装。Android 同理。
建议做法:
新建应用,上传新证书。
(应用详情-点编辑-有删除应用按钮,可以根据需求删除或保留旧应用)
若在了解该风险后,依旧确认修改,提供以下信息
(以下信息请同时提供,缺一不可):
说明自己已了解修改包名或清空 Bundle ID 所带来的风险,并仍决定修改包名或清空 Bundle ID。极光官网应用详情截图(用于确认应用,避免误清)
极光官网个人账号 - 个人信息截图(用于确认身份)
应用的 AppKey (粘贴文本)
说明你要清空 iOS 的 Bundle ID 还是修改 Android 的包名(二者互不影响)
Android 包名不支持直接清空,只能修改
所以如果是修改 Android 的包名,请提供你将要重新设置的包名是什么
iOS 在我们清空 Bundle ID 后,你们可以自己重新上传正确的证书,即可得到正确的 Bundle ID
相关文章推荐
- iOS极光推送,两次Bundleid不一致( 开发证书没有通过验证 是否重新上传证书)的解决方案
- ios 极光推送 registrationID不能及时回调问题
- 腾讯开放平台 iOS应用URL schema、Bundle ID填写 (含微博、微信)
- iOS开发解决bundle ID无法修改的问题
- iOS APNS 极光推送 点击通知栏跳转应用相应页面
- iOS开发bundle identifier修改不了(解决bundle ID无法修改的问题)
- [iOS]修改开发者中心Bundle Identifier的一些配置
- 极光推送Jpush-react-native在ios中的详细配置 本人亲测
- IOS获取手机所有应用的Bundle id
- iOS应用开发10——推送通知证书申请及配置
- iOS 极光推送小结(简单配置)
- cordova配置android packageName和ios bundle id不同
- iOS 修改Bundle ID
- [iOS]修改开发者中心Bundle Identifier的一些配置
- iOS 远程推送应用配置过程
- iOS极光推送Xcode证书配置(二)
- RN IOS极光推送配置
- 由于应用BundleID信息校验不通过,无法分享到微信(iOS)
- ios极光推送的自定义消息和registerID的获取
- XCODE修改IOS应用的名称